Publisher's Synopsis

General Naaman was popular and successful as commander of Syria's powerful army. His leadership abilities and military prowess had made him rich and his king famous beyond the country's borders. Things couldn't have been better if there would not have been another truth about his life that made all his achievements, status, and riches mean next to nothing! Naaman contracted leprosy, a deadly, and at the time incurable skin disease, which demanded that he lived his life in isolation. Just when he thought all was lost, a slave girl, who had been forcefully taken from her home and family, told her master's wife that she wished Naaman could see a man of God in her country. He would know how to help him. "A Leper's Tale" is an exciting adventure through the ancient lands of the Bible. It can also lead us on a journey of faith and hope for our time.
